Reward of reciting Surah Hadid and Mujadila
1 Ḥadīth
Ḥadīth 1

أَبِی ره قَالَ حَدَّثَنِی أَحْمَدُ بْنُ إِدْرِیسَ عَنْ مُحَمَّدِ بْنِ حَسَّانَ عَنْ إِسْمَاعِیلَ بْنِ مِهْرَانَ عَنِ الْحَسَنِ عَنِ الْحُسَیْنِ بْنِ أَبِی الْعَلَاءِ عَنْ أَبِی عَبْدِ اللَّهِ ع قَالَ: مَنْ قَرَأَ سُورَهَ الْحَدِیدِ وَ الْمُجَادَلَهِ فِی صَلَاهٍ فَرِیضَهٍ أَدْمَنَهَا لَمْ یُعَذِّبْهُ اللَّهُ حَتَّی یَمُوتَ أَبَداً وَ لَا یَرَی فِی نَفْسِهِ وَ لَا أَهْلِهِ سُوءاً أَبَداً وَ لَا خَصَاصَهً فِی بَدَنِهِ.

1. My father (rah) said: it was narrated to me by Ahmad b. Idris from Muhammad b. Ahmad from Ismail b. Mihran from al-Hassan from al-Hussain b. Abi al-’Ala from Abi Abdillah (a.s.) who said: “One who recites Surah Hadid and Mujadila in obligatory prayers regularly, Allah will not involve him in chastisement till his death. He and his family will not face any difficulty and his body will remain proper and flawless.”
